June 2025 – Johnson did not break out in his final NCAA season with Ohio State University posting 13 points in 38 games, similar to his 2023-24 season of 13 points in 37 games. It was his final NCAA season and the Capitals did not sign him. He signed an Amateur Tryout (ATO) with the Wilkes-Barre/Scranton Penguins, getting in to one game before finishing the season with the Wheeling Nailers in the ECHL. It appears that Johnson will be a free agent in August, unless the Capitals trade his rights beforehand. Pat Quinn

 

October 2024 – Johnson will need a big final season in the NCAA if he hopes to get a contract with the Capitals, let alone another NHL squad if he is not signed. Injuries have plagued a lot of his developmental time in the NCAA, and although he was quite healthy last year, he was still not very noticeable. There is still hope he can make his way to the big leagues, but it just make be a long road for him to do so. Pat Quinn

 

October 2023 – Johnson changed school in the NCAA as he will now play for Ohio State University. Hopefully, that will give him a season of full health as the defenseman clearly needs it, especially if he wants to develop in to an NHL player. Pat Quinn

 

March 2023 – Johnson did not stay healthy for the 2022-23 season for the University of North Dakota. He has played just 13 games, but at least his points per game increased as he scored six points. Johnson sustained an injury in December and has not played since. It is unknown what the injury was but it must be serious if he has not suited up for over four months. Pat Quinn

 

September 2022 – Johnson finished last season playing in 23 games for the University of North Dakota, registering just three points, where he plans to return to play in 2022-23. Next season should see an uptick in production and responsibility as he is healthy going in to the upcoming season. Pat Quinn

 

January 2022 – Johnson has had injury issues this season getting in only nine games in the NCAA with the University of North Dakota. He has registered just one assist. The injury issues were off season shoulder surgery that kept him out of the beginning of the season, but thankfully he is playing now. Pat Quinn

 

July 2021 – Johnson was selected in the third round, 80th overall by the Washington Capitals in the 2021 NHL Draft. Dave Hall

 

March 2021 – Johnson has been a fast riser on boards throughout the season as he has played at such a high level in the USHL this year. Arguably the best defender in the USHL of any age, Johnson shows the ability to control the play at both ends of the ice. His defensive game is solid, building off his mobile base and ability to influence the attacker into going where he angles them. Johnson closes quickly and forces mistakes or just cleanly takes the puck away. His ability to turn play around without a second thought at times is impressive because it seems effortless. Moving up ice in transition is a strength of the mobile blueliner from Texas, whether it be with his feet or his passing, although he can get caught a bit going to the homerun play sometimes resulting in an icing. In the offensive zone, Johnson is quick with his thinking and has the ability to pivot and stay mobile along the blueline or pinching down the walls. He can freelance an bit with crafty puck skills and agile feet but he isn’t necessarily the blow-your-pants-off type of defender in the offensive zone, rather opting to just make the play look as simple as possible, often making it look easy to be productive.
